Western blotting is used extensively in biochemistry to detect the presence of specific proteins, to determine the extent of post-translational modifications, to verify protein expression in cloning applications, to analyze protein and biomarker expression levels, in antibody epitope mapping, and to test for markers of disease in clinical settings. Western blotting Western blotting (1981) is an Immunoblotting technique which rely on the specificity of binding between a protein of interest and a probe (antibody raised against that particular protein) to allow detection of the protein of interest in a mixture of many other similar molecules.
